Seth David La Fera (born 28 September 1975) is an Italian American former baseball player who competed in the 2000 Summer Olympics and 2004 Summer Olympics.[1] He also played for Italy in several European Championships.[2][3]
LaFera played high school baseball for Sprayberry High School in Marietta, Georgia, where he was teammates with future Major League Baseball players Kris Benson and Marlon Byrd.[4] He then played college baseball for the Kennesaw State Owls.[5]
He also played club baseball in Europe for Parma, Rimini, and San Marino in the Italian Baseball League and Neptunus in the Dutch Honkbal Hoofdklasse.[2][6][7][8]
